Output 63c984274f22e0b1db4932c6d9c6772fa3a735186fa3e0ef9a141aba98bc03a0:0

value
447153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20c859fa82355f68f4989ff3d956cabe1e0cd8d6 OP_EQUAL
address
34gMZM5wg3u7iPCmteuoFGB1MZwXrMF6qS
transaction
63c984274f22e0b1db4932c6d9c6772fa3a735186fa3e0ef9a141aba98bc03a0
spent
true